Please note that by our acceptance of your no exposure certification, you are obligated to maintain no exposure conditions at your facility. If conditions change such that your facility can no longer qualify for a no - exposure exclusion, you are obligated to immediately obtain NPDES permit coverage for your stormwater discharge. Otherwise, the discharge becomes subject to enforcement as an un-permitted discharge. Your conditional no -exposure exclusion expires on April 30, 2010. At that time you must re -certify with the Division, or obtain NPDES permit coverage for any stormwater discharges from your facility. Your certification of no exposure does not affect your facility's legal requirements to obtain environmental permits that may be required under other federal, state, or local regulations or ordinances. Division of Water Quality 1617 Mail Service Center Raleigh, North Carolina 27699-1617 (919) 733-7015 0A NCDENR Customer Service 1-877-623-6748 NC GnJ F,�6D`15 United States Environmental Protection Agency Form Approved OMB No.2040-0211 NPDES ®/ E �� Washington, TI N 60 fo FORM �► NO EXPOSURE CERTIFICATION for Exclusion from 3510-11 NPDES Storm Water Permitting Submission of this No Exposure Certification constitutes notice that the entity identified in Section A does not require permit authorization for its storm water discharges associated with industrial activity in the State identified in Section B under EPA's Storm Water Multi -Sector General Permit due to the existence of a condition of no exposure. A condition of no exposure exists at an industrial facility when all industrial materials and activities are protected by a storm resistant shelter to prevent exposure to rain, snow, snowmelt, and/or runoff. Industrial materials or activities include, but are not limited to, material handling equipment or activities, industrial machinery, raw materials, intermediate products, by-products, final products, or waste products. Material handling activities include the storage, loading and unloading, transportation, or conveyance of any raw material, intermediate product, final product or waste product. A storm resistant shelter Is not required for the following industrial materials and activities: — drums, barrels, tanks, and similar containers that are tightly sealed, provided those containers are not deteriorated and do not leak. "Sealed" means banded or otherwise secured and without operational taps or valves; — adequately maintained vehicles used in material handling; and — final products, other than products that would be mobilized in storm water discharges (e.g., rock salt). A No Exposure Certification must be provided for each facility qualifying for the no exposure exclusion. In addition, the exclusion from NPDES permitting is available on a facility -wide basis only, not for individual outfalls. If any industrial activities or materials are or will be exposed to precipitation, the facility is not eligible for the no exposure exclusion. By signing and submitting this No Exposure Certification form, the entity in Section A is certifying that a condition of no exposure exists at its facility or site, and is obligated to comply with the terms and conditions of 40 CFR 122.26(g). Print Name: Print Title: Signature: Date: EPA Form 3510-11 (10-99) Page 2 of 4 HARRIS CORPORATION 11L__ "UN 2 8 2004 June 22. 2004 Division of Water Quality sr'u11 E 6k,%C •H Stormwater and General Permits Unit..,,,,,,, 1617 Mail Service Center Raleigh, North Carolina 27699-1617 µ Re: EPA NPDES Stormwater Program — Conditional No Exposure Exclusion Microwave Communications Division 5727 Fannon Drive San Antonio, TX USA 78249 phone 1-210-561-7300 fax 1-210-561-7499 www.harris.com The Microwave Communications Di:!sio.^. of the Harris Corporation has recently relocated the Divisia.. Headquarters to 637 Davis Drive in the Research Triangle Park, Morrisville, North Carolina 27560. By the end of calendar year 2004, there are plans to initiate manufacturing of microwave communications equipment components at this site as well, SIC # 3679. The manufacturing will consist only of assembly and testing processes, no fabrication or significant chemical use. The area dedicated to this operation will be approximately 5,000 square feet (< 1/8 acre) out of the total facility, which is over 60,000 square feet. All operations will be indoors and the hazardous waste generator status is expected to be that of a conditionally exempt small quantity generator (CESQG).
